Sub-series
Juries
AP058.S2.SS3
Description:
This subseries documents Blanche Lemco van Ginkel’s participation on juries of the Progressive Architecture Awards (1980), the National Endowment for the Arts/Design for Transportation National Awards (1981), the Professional Awards for the American Society of Landscape Architects (1982), and the Sparks Street Mall Urban Design Competition (1985). The subseries contains correspondence, brochures, agendas, reports, lists of jury members, programmes, reports, and a press kit, dating from 1980 to 1985.

Project
AP206.S1.1982.PR27
Description:
This project series documents an auditorium and offices for the Punjab Arts Council in Chandigarh, India, likely from around the 1980s or 1990s. The project proposed an 84-seat auditorium with 24 additional seats in the balcony, as well as a 37 seat conference table at the Punjab Kala Bhawan. The project is recorded through original drawings of floor plans and details, probably dating from around the 1980s-1990s.
